Getting to and around Panama starts at Tocumen International Airport (PTY) near Panama City. From PTY you can take authorized taxis, ride-hailing apps, or the Metro to central neighborhoods. If you arrive late, use the official airport taxi desk. Inter-city buses link Panama City with David and coastal towns; domestic flights connect to islands and remote spots.
Panama offers hotels for families, business travelers and beach-goers. In Panama City look for hotels in El Cangrejo, Marbella or Casco Viejo for easy access to restaurants and sights. For stays near the beach or islands, book lodgings early in high season. Many hotels accept international cards; carry some USD cash for markets and tips.
Panama is generally safe in tourist areas but watch small theft in crowded places. Use hotel safes for passports, keep an eye on bags in markets and avoid unlicensed taxis. When exchanging money use banks or official casas de cambio. Keep copies of travel documents and emergency numbers handy.
Panamanians are friendly and casual. Spanish is the main language; basic Spanish phrases help. Greet with a smile and a light handshake; dress is smart-casual in cities. Tipping of 10% is common in restaurants if service charge isn’t included.

Try ceviche, sancocho and patacones in Panama City markets and local fondas. For halal options, major hotels and international restaurants in Panama City can accommodate requests—ask when booking. Street food is tasty but choose busy stalls with high turnover.
A common first trip mixes Panama City with a short beach or nature stop. Plan 2–3 days in Panama City to see Casco Viejo, the Panama Canal and Amador Causeway, then add islands (Bocas del Toro) or highland towns. Allow extra travel time for domestic transfers and check flight schedules in advance.
Pack lightweight clothes, rain gear for tropical showers, insect repellent and sunscreen. Bring an international power adapter and copies of your passport. If you plan family travel, bring basic medicines and familiar snacks for kids.
